The Role of Sunday School Teachers
- Organizing and Planning: Sunday school teachers often take the lead in organizing and planning the photo sessions. They choose the location, set the date, and coordinate with parents and photographers to ensure everything runs smoothly.
- Creating a Welcoming Environment: Teachers ensure that the photo session is a comfortable and enjoyable experience for the children. They create a welcoming atmosphere where kids can be themselves, allowing their personalities to shine through in the photos.
- Teaching Values Through Photos: During the session, teachers can incorporate lessons on gratitude, unity, and the importance of capturing memories. These teachings can enhance the spiritual dimension of the event.
- Supporting Children’s Self-Esteem: Teachers play a crucial role in boosting children’s self-esteem and confidence during the photo session. Their encouragement and guidance help children feel good about themselves, resulting in authentic and heartwarming photos.
